Would a bad water pump/bad gasket cause coolant to leak into the intake manifold? I first noticed smoke coming out around the exhaust manifold gasket( because it's hot and burning off basically). Not actually sure where the leak is coming from looks like the bottom of the block around the water pump area. Still removing parts of the engine so I can get a better look

Could be a loose/leaky intake gasket as coolant flows through it.
If leaking, could be going into combustion chamber and coming out as you see on exhaust manifold.
Pull spark plugs and check them. A really clean electrodes and insulator means leaky gasket allowing coolant coming into chamber.

There is, by design, a weep hole, on bottom of pump shaft portion of housing.
Its purpose is to show when shaft/impeller seal leaks.
Pulley does cover up the hole, so pulley may have to be removed.
Look at porcelain on spark plugs as they may look brand new if coolant was leaking into chamber.
